Gluten free wafers are available for communion. To indicate your need, please pick
up a purple card from a sidesperson. With the purple card in your hand at the altar
rail, the communion minister will know that you require a gluten free wafer.
All baptized Christians, regardless of denomination or age, are invited to receive
Communion in the Anglican Church. If you do not wish to receive the bread and wine,
please come to the Altar, and cross your arms over your chest to receive a blessing.

Why has the response to the readings changed? Through the season of
Pentecost, the Reader’s proclamation “The Word of the Lord” has been changed to
“Listen to what the Spirit is saying to the Churches.” The phrase “Listen to what
the Spirit is saying to the Churches” comes from the Book of Revelation. It serves as
a reminder and witness to the power of the Spirit at work in our life calling us to new
awareness of God’s word, activity and salvation.

The Alzheimer’s Society and St. Nicholas’ are partnering to host a special
Men’s Cooking and Support Group. The group is a free, four week beginner’s
cooking class and support group for male partners caring for someone with dementia.
It runs each Tuesday in June from 11 a.m. to 2 p.m. Participants will have a hands on
cooking experience, prepare a simple easy to learn recipe, enjoy lunch together and
